summaryrefslogtreecommitdiff
path: root/coverage/cmdline.py
diff options
context:
space:
mode:
authorNed Batchelder <ned@nedbatchelder.com>2015-08-01 17:15:27 -0400
committerNed Batchelder <ned@nedbatchelder.com>2015-08-01 17:15:27 -0400
commit5e45baa100135e2ef327feb767e8e027a58d1637 (patch)
tree352e759ace46d27e92a66b35045313abe7121e15 /coverage/cmdline.py
parent3e6e85a71c1ad66cd8ed658a61bedbff38f47dd1 (diff)
downloadpython-coveragepy-git-5e45baa100135e2ef327feb767e8e027a58d1637.tar.gz
Support directories on the 'coverage run' command line. #252
Diffstat (limited to 'coverage/cmdline.py')
-rw-r--r--coverage/cmdline.py9
1 files changed, 0 insertions, 9 deletions
diff --git a/coverage/cmdline.py b/coverage/cmdline.py
index fc40e619..aeb74bd5 100644
--- a/coverage/cmdline.py
+++ b/coverage/cmdline.py
@@ -5,7 +5,6 @@
import glob
import optparse
-import os
import sys
import traceback
@@ -560,19 +559,14 @@ class CoverageScript(object):
if not options.append:
self.coverage.erase()
- # Set the first path element properly.
- old_path0 = sys.path[0]
-
# Run the script.
self.coverage.start()
code_ran = True
try:
if options.module:
- sys.path[0] = ''
self.run_python_module(args[0], args)
else:
filename = args[0]
- sys.path[0] = os.path.abspath(os.path.dirname(filename))
self.run_python_file(filename, args)
except NoSource:
code_ran = False
@@ -584,9 +578,6 @@ class CoverageScript(object):
self.coverage.combine(data_paths=[self.coverage.config.data_file])
self.coverage.save()
- # Restore the old path
- sys.path[0] = old_path0
-
return OK
def do_debug(self, args):